Factors Affecting the Lifespan of Bamboo Charcoal Bags

1. Usage Environment

The environment in which the bamboo charcoal bags are used plays a crucial role in determining their lifespan. In areas with high humidity, such as basements or bathrooms, the charcoal will absorb moisture more rapidly, which can reduce its effectiveness over time. Similarly, in spaces with strong odors, such as kitchens or pet areas, the charcoal will need to work harder to neutralize the smells, leading to a shorter lifespan.

2. Size and Quantity of the Bags

The size and quantity of the bamboo charcoal bags also impact their lifespan. Larger bags generally have a longer lifespan because they contain more charcoal, which can absorb more moisture and odors. Additionally, using multiple bags in a large space can distribute the workload and extend the overall effectiveness of the charcoal.

3. Frequency of Reactivation

Bamboo charcoal can be reactivated by exposing it to sunlight for a few hours. This process helps to remove the moisture and odors that the charcoal has absorbed, restoring its ability to absorb more. The frequency of reactivation depends on the usage environment. In high-humidity or high-odor areas, the bags may need to be reactivated more frequently, perhaps once a week. In less demanding environments, reactivation every two to three weeks may be sufficient.

4. Quality of the Charcoal

The quality of the bamboo charcoal used in the bags is another important factor. High-quality charcoal is made from bamboo that has been carbonized at a high temperature, which results in a more porous structure and greater absorption capacity. Cheaper, lower-quality charcoal may not have the same level of effectiveness and may need to be replaced more often.

Average Lifespan of Bamboo Charcoal Bags

Under normal conditions, bamboo charcoal bags can last anywhere from 2 to 6 months. However, this is just an estimate, and the actual lifespan can vary depending on the factors mentioned above. In a low-humidity, low-odor environment, a well-maintained bamboo charcoal bag may last up to 6 months. In a more challenging environment, such as a damp basement or a room with a lot of pets, the bag may need to be replaced every 2 to 3 months.

Tips to Extend the Lifespan of Bamboo Charcoal Bags

1. Regular Reactivation

As mentioned earlier, reactivating the bamboo charcoal bags by exposing them to sunlight is an effective way to extend their lifespan. Make sure to place the bags in direct sunlight for at least 2 to 3 hours once a week or as needed. This will help to remove the absorbed moisture and odors, allowing the charcoal to continue working effectively.

2. Proper Placement

Place the bamboo charcoal bags in areas where they can have maximum exposure to the air. Avoid placing them in enclosed spaces or behind furniture, as this can limit their ability to absorb moisture and odors. For example, in a room, place the bags near windows or in corners where air circulation is good.

3. Use in Conjunction with Other Air Purification Methods

While bamboo charcoal bags are effective at absorbing moisture and odors, they can be even more effective when used in conjunction with other air purification methods. For example, you can use an air purifier in the same room to filter out dust and other pollutants, while the bamboo charcoal bags focus on absorbing moisture and odors.
